首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 546 毫秒
1.
分析了红黑树的定义、优点、基本操作及算法;以信息管理系统的插入、删除、查找为例,说明如何在系统中使用红黑树这种高效的数据结构来提高系统的效率。  相似文献   

2.
分析了红黑树的优点和用途,构建了红黑树,并对红黑树进行插入、查找和删除结点的操作,通过中序遍历输出构建和操作后的红黑树的结点的数值和颜色,达到检验调整后红黑树的正确性的目的。  相似文献   

3.
分析了红黑树的优点和用途,构建了红黑树,并对红黑树进行插入、查找和删除结点的操作,通过中序遍历输出构建和操作后的红黑树的结点的数值和颜色,达到检验调整后红黑树的正确性的目的。  相似文献   

4.
针对基于项目的协同过滤推荐算法(Item-CF)在处理高维项目评分数据时出现计算效率急剧下降的不足,提出一种将改进的多探寻局部敏感哈希算法(MPLSH)和Item-CF相结合的推荐算法。改进的MPLSH通过将待搜索哈希桶的探寻方式由原始的哈希值差异导向替换为由距离远近导向,从而减少MPLSH需要探寻哈希桶的个数,缩小了Item-CF中相似项目集合的查找范围。并利用MPLSH本身具有的高效数据降维特性,提高Item-CF在高维项目评分数据中寻找相似项目集合的速度,从而有效改善Item-CF在处理高维项目评分数据时计算效率下降的问题。通过在MovieLens电影评分数据集上进行实验和算法比较,验证了该算法的有效性。  相似文献   

5.
互联网信息飞速增长,网络资源不断增加,于是搜索引擎应运而生,它的出现为我们在网络上搜集我们所需要的资源提供了很大的方便,但是人们并不满足于早期的搜索引擎的功能和速度,于是搜索引擎开始不断地被更新和完善,而分词对于搜索引擎的更新和完善起着很重要的作用。分词作为搜索引擎的重要组成部分,对搜索引擎的查找正确率以及查找速度具有很大的影响。它将用户输入的语句分割成一个个词语和单字,这样检索程序就能很容易地理解用户所需要的信息,从而为用户返回正确且有价值的信息资料。本文通过对正向最大匹配、逆向最大匹配等分词算法以及词典的整词二分、TRIE索引树、逐字二分和双哈希构造方法进行理论分析,了解各种分词算法和词典构造方法的优点和缺点,并用Java编程实现正向最大匹配、逆向最大匹配的分词算法以及一维线性表、首字哈希、双哈希三种词典构造方法,最终整合实现了Java分词系统。  相似文献   

6.
为了解决频繁闭项目集挖掘中时间和存储开销大的问题,提出了一种基于FC-tree(频繁闭模式树)的频繁闭项目集挖掘算法max-FCIA(最大频繁闭项目集挖掘算法).该算法利用哈希表映射事务数据库,通过对哈希表进行操作从而得到所有频繁项目集的支持度,进而生成包含所有频繁项目的有序树.经过剪枝处理的有序树就是包含所有最小频繁闭项目集的FC-tree,最后用最小频繁闭项目集生成频繁闭项目集.实验结果表明,该算法通过映射事务数据库,减少了扫描数据库所浪费的时间,提高程序执行效率.另外,运用有效的剪枝策略,避免了不必要候选项目集的生成,节省了存储空间,实验证明该算法是有效的.  相似文献   

7.
数据同步技术随着企业对各个信息系统之间数据共享的重视而变得越来越重要,数据同步的方法有很多,本文主要介绍基于ETL技术和基于全表扫描及哈希对比两种数据同步方法。基于ETL技术的数据同步是基于中间逻辑表完成数据转换,再通过主键和时间戳的对比而完成数据同步过程。本文以Kettle工具为例进行分析;基于全表扫描及哈希对比的数据同步是基于视图完成数据转换,再通过hash算法扫描对比而完成数据同步过程。  相似文献   

8.
在汉语词典查询算法中,哈希表知道搜索捷径,然而数组只知道正式的路线,因而与标准的二分检索相比,哈希表的搜索速度比数组快多了.在算法中,如果能恰当地使用哈希表,就会极大地提高效率.  相似文献   

9.
《宜宾学院学报》2016,(6):27-31
剖析了单以颜色直方图作为图像特征会丢失图片空间信息以及单以感知哈希串作为图像特征受均值影响较大的缺点,提出将图片切割方法应用到颜色直方图与感知哈希算法上作为提取图像特征的一种方案.方案分别提取颜色直方图特征以及感知哈希串特征,对这两种特征进行大量的训练后得到比较满意的权重分配,按该权重分配重组为新特征再进行相似图片检索.由于图片存在部分相似,故在检索过程中引入了有限次图片剪切,目的是提取图片的相似部分.实验结果证明:在数据集较小时,两种方式差别不大,但对于比较庞大的数据,采用新检索算法能提高检索效率.  相似文献   

10.
针对两次挖掘的增量更新算法具体实现时所采用的数据结构作了重点讨论分析,提出了一种高效存储处理频繁项目集集合的数据结构--树与链表,并介绍了在树与链表上的操作.最后在模拟数据的基础上,验证了树与链表数据结构对算法的效率影响,实验结果表明树与链表适用于两次挖掘关联规则增量更新时数据存储.  相似文献   

11.
巡检机器人事件响应算法致力于快速搜索传感器事件对应的处理函数,并调用此函数对传感器事件和数据做出处理,事件响应算法效率越高,机器人控制越精确。所提出的方法在AVL树的基础上,利用动态匹配值影响AVL的排列结构,使巡检机器人在运行过程中根据某类事件数量动态调整AVL树结构,优化查找效率。实验结果表明,算法具有数据结构简单,事件查找效率比改进前AVL树有所提高。  相似文献   

12.
数据结构是计算机程序设计的重要理论技术基础,在软件开发中选择好正确的数据存储结构和算法是关键。赫夫曼树在程序开发和工程中均有较高的使用价值,通过实例介绍了在软件开发中如何利用赫夫曼树建立最佳判定算法,从而提高程序的执行速度。  相似文献   

13.
为了提高图像检索系统的精度,提出了一种基于多种异质特征的新颖哈希函数学习方法.该方法首先利用特征空间中相似样本与非相似样本分布的不平衡性来提升每个弱分类器的性能,从而建立非对称的Boosting框架;然后将一种基于异质特征子空间学习的线性判别弱分类器融入该框架下,并利用每轮算法中的误判样本的信息来依次学习紧致且平衡的哈希编码.该方法能有效地融合具有互补功能的不同模态的信息,实现了检索系统的性能提升.在2个公开数据集上的实验结果表明该方法优于其他算法,由此看出增加多源异质特征和利用不平衡性学习紧致哈希编码都可以大大提高图像检索的精度.  相似文献   

14.
基于嵌入式设备FPGA,对无损压缩算法Deflate算法进行加速。采用哈希表方法,把Deflate核心算法用在FPGA上,实现了软硬件协同设计。独创性地设计并实现了窗口大小为32K的Deflate算法。主要介绍该设计的哈希表模块部分。  相似文献   

15.
当前对于Bloom Filter的研究已经非常深入,本文提出基于Bloom Filter技术的left方法,利用d-left Hashing的方法存储fingerprint,结合d-left算法,将hash value分为两部分,分别用于存储随机地址和fingerprint.通过对算法的优化改进,使其支持动态删除操作,实现空间利用效率的提高,将之应用到基于哈希表的报文分类算法中,可以有效地提高其处理性能.  相似文献   

16.
最优二叉树是一种十分重要的数据结构,首先针对最优二叉树--哈夫曼(Huffman)树进行探讨分析并给出算法描述,然后通过快速排序算法将带排序的数据进行排序处理,使哈夫曼算法的时间复杂度降低.最后基于哈夫曼树在编码问题中的应用--哈夫曼编码(Huffman Code),通过简要的说明对哈夫曼编码的存储结构进行了改进.  相似文献   

17.
探讨汉英句级对齐软件设计中两项主要技术,即哈希算法与词典语义映射在对齐中的运用。哈希算法能帮助软件从词典大量的英汉词条语义信息中快速提取所需的对应义,结合语义映射,将需要对齐的句子关键词信息进行语义识别,从而有效提高汉英句子对齐效果。  相似文献   

18.
本文提出了一种基于时域信息代表图像和希尔伯特曲线顺序特征的哈希算法。先从视频段中获取时域信息的代表图像,再对代表图像进行分块,将各块按照希尔伯特曲线的顺序排列,计算出时域信息代表图像上相邻块的灰度关系排序特征,进而生成视频哈希。本文中对多种视频攻击(比如剪切,丢帧,模糊,滤波,添加logo等)下的多类视频(包括纪录片、新闻、体育、人文、动画等)进行了鲁棒性与区分性的试验。实验结果表明本文所提算法较现有哈希算法有更好的检测性能。  相似文献   

19.
Snort主要是根据规则树对数据进行递归匹配。因此,规则树的结构是否合理,在很大程度上影响着Snort规则匹配的速度。对Snort规则链表结构进行了分析,并针对Snort规则树进行改进,在保持原有规则匹配方法的基础上,使用New BM算法进行匹配,从而减少规则匹配所需时间。  相似文献   

20.
遥感影像具有数据量大、数据结构复杂、连续、存在缺损与误差等特点,根据遥感影像的特点,提出一种基于多代表特征树的CAMFT算法.该算法通过多代表点特征树把海量空间数据进行压缩来提高效率,并且可以捕捉复杂形状聚类;算法CAMFT融人了采样思想,进一步增强了处理大型数据的能力.实验结果表明,该方法聚类精度优于K-Mean算法.  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号